I have a 17" Dell Precision Mobile WorkStation M6500. Its dimensions are 15.4"/393mm wide x 11.0"/280.5mm deep x 1.5"/38.5mm and it weighs 8.4 lbs (not counting the huge power brick). I purchased a Targus CPT700US rolling case to carry the laptop, but it is unfortunately too large for the overhead bin in American Eagle's Embraer commuter jets that I frequently fly on. This little sleeve case provides a great solution for my carry-on problem. It is just the right size to hold my laptop with accessories and to slip into the padded laptop compartment of my rolling case. When I gate check my rolling Targus case (with my overnight essentials), I simply pull the sleeve case out to securely carry the laptop onto the plane. The neoprene construction provides light padding, is sturdy enough to carry my heavy laptop, and compact enough to easily fit in the overhead, or as I prefer, under the seat. The side zipper compartment is large enough to accommodate my HUGE power brick, my phone charger and a paperback. The design is feminine without looking juvenile.
There are two minor things that could be improved: The first would be a better sliding shoulder strap pad. The thin nubby rubber pad does little to alleviate shoulder fatigue. However, this is a fairly insignificant issue for me because I only carry the bag for limited distances: from the gate onto the plane, from the gate to the baggage claim, and to and from my car when I take my laptop home from work. If it becomes a problem, the thin pad could be readily replaced with a better pad from one of my other black shoulder bags. The second improvement would be to put the rougher "hook" side of the Velcro on the flap instead of the side of the bag. If you are not paying attention and allow the flap to slip inside the case, the hook portion of the Velcro is exposed and can snag delicate clothing. Nonetheless, I give the bag 5 stars because I consider both issues minor quibbles.

I have owned this bag for less than a year and the zipper/strap hook have pulled out from the bag fabric. It still works, but looks worn. I use this bag on few occasions (1-2 times/month) for 70-100 mile road trips.
The feel and versatility are great for what I need/want. The space in the pockets is sufficient to hold my mouse and power supply.
